So the idea is I have this turtle. The turtle receives these commands R, L or F. (Right, Left, Forward)
If it's right, it turns 60 degrees clockwise, if it's left it turns counter clockwise. If it's F it moves forward one unit. The commands are coming from a recursion program I wrote to plot a snowflake.
This program, is supposed to output the coordinates after every time the turtle moves forward, but not when it turns left or right. I'm really stuck here. Can't figure out what's wrong. Not even sure if I get close to the outputs. Any help guys????!?!? Thanks so much!!!
function [ coords ] = myKochPts( commands )
theta = 0;
dim = 1;
pos = [0 0];
for i = 1:length(commands)
if commands(i) == 'F'
dim = dim + 1;
end
end
coords = zeros(dim,2);
for j = 1:length(commands)
for k =1:length(commands)
if commands(j) == 'L'
theta = myLeft(theta);
elseif commands(j) == 'R'
theta = myRight(theta);
else
pos = myForward(pos,theta);
coords(k,1) = pos(1);
coords(j,2) = pos(2);
end
end
end
end
function [ newPos] = myForward(curPos,curTheta)
origin = [0,0];
newPos = origin + [(curPos(1) + cos(curTheta)) , (curPos(2) +sin(curTheta))];
end
function [ newTheta ] = myLeft( curTheta)
newTheta = curTheta + pi/3;
end
function [ newTheta ] = myRight( curTheta)
newTheta = curTheta - (pi/3);
end

Your mistake is in
coords(k,1) = pos(1);
coords(j,2) = pos(2);
The two first indices should be the same, and should reflect how many F commands have been found so far in the string.
You do not need a double-nested loop: you can do the processing in a single pass.
